MUSTAFA: a tool for numerical simulations of the beam behavior in a linac
MUSTAFA stands for MUltibunch Simulation and Tracking Algorithm for Future linear Accelerators and provides an environment for tracking a multibunch beam accelerated in the linac of a collider.
